Traveling to Xinjiang in January is a unique and enriching experience, offering both natural scenery appreciation and folk culture experiences.?

Although it is cold in Xinjiang in January, there are unique scenery and experiences. Here are some recommended tourist destinations and activities:?

Hemu Village:?

Known as the "God’s Backyard", Hemu Village in January is covered in snow, resembling a fairy tale world.?

Tourists can stroll through the snow, admire the endless snowy scenery, and feel the peace and beauty.?

You can also try local snowmobiles and horse-drawn sledges to experience the dual joy of speed and excitement.?

Tian Chi Lake in Tianshan Mountains:?

Located in the Tianshan Mountains, it is one of the famous lakes in Xinjiang.?

In winter, the surface of Tian Chi Lake in Tianshan Mountains freezes, becoming crystal clear and resembling a huge mirror.?

Tourists can skate, ski, and enjoy the fun of ice and snow here. They can also take a cable car up the mountain to overlook the magnificent view of the entire Tian Chi Lake.?

Although Flaming Mountain is famous for its heat in summer, the snowy scenery in winter is equally spectacular.?

The dunes look particularly spectacular under the cover of snow, and tourists can take photos here as a keepsake.?

The nearby Grape Valley is also worth visiting to taste local dried grapes and other specialties.?

Kashgar Old Town:?

January is the time for the traditional Chinese New Year festival in Xinjiang, and Kashgar Old Town holds various celebratory activities.?

Tourists can watch traditional Uyghur dances and music performances and taste local cuisine.?

Hotan Jade Market:?

In Hotan Prefecture, tourists can visit the Hotan Jade Market to admire world-famous Hotan jade crafts.?

In addition, here are a few points to note when traveling to Xinjiang in January:?

Warm clothing preparation: Due to the extremely cold weather in Xinjiang in January, tourists need to prepare sufficient warm clothing, such as down jackets, hats, gloves, etc.?

Choose suitable accommodation: Book hotels or homestays in advance and ensure good heating conditions.?

Overall, although it is cold in January when traveling to Xinjiang, the unique natural scenery and rich folk culture make this trip very worthwhile. With sufficient preparation, you can embark on an unforgettable journey to Xinjiang.?
